Steamed Cranberry Pudding

Ingredients [Pudding]:
- 1 1/3 cup Flour
- 1/2 cup Molasses
- 1/2 cup boiling Water
- 1 teaspoon Baking Powder
- 2 teaspoons Baking Soda
- 1 cup Cranberries
Ingredients [Sauce]:
- 1/2 cup White Sugar
- 1/2 cup Cream
- 1/4 cup Butter
- 1/2 teaspoon Vanilla
Directions:
[Pudding]
Stir soda into molasses and set aside.
Boil cranberries in water for 5 minutes.
Mix all ingredients together and pour into a greased 28-oz juice can. Steam for 1 hour.
[Sauce]
Mix all together and boil for a few minutes. Pour over warm slices of pudding.
